Une approche g\u00e9nomique propos\u00e9e pour l\u2019\u00e9valuation des poumons des donneurs pourrait maintenant sauver des milliers de vies tout en r\u00e9duisant les co\u00fbts des soins de sant\u00e9.<\/p>\n<p>Le projet, dirig\u00e9 par le D<sup>r <\/sup>Shaf Keshavjee du R\u00e9seau universitaire de la sant\u00e9 de l\u2019Universit\u00e9 de Toronto, en collaboration avec l\u2019entreprise biotechnologique am\u00e9ricaine Lung Bioengineering Inc., filiale d\u2019United Therapeutics Corp., vise \u00e0 mettre au point un test diagnostique bas\u00e9 sur la g\u00e9nomique pour d\u00e9terminer si le poumon provenant d\u2019un donneur r\u00e9pond aux exigences de la transplantation. Pour le moment, cette \u00e9valuation est fond\u00e9e sur des \u00e9valuations physiologiques seulement. Pour cette raison, moins de 15 % des poumons, les plus en sant\u00e9, sont jug\u00e9s aptes \u00e0 la transplantation, ce qui laisse d\u2019innombrables poumons \u00ab marginaux \u00bb inutilis\u00e9s qui pourraient aussi sauver des vies. Une analyse fond\u00e9e sur la g\u00e9nomique pourrait accro\u00eetre le pourcentage de poumons aptes \u00e0 la transplantation \u00e0 pr\u00e8s de 50 %, ce qui ferait du coup augmenter le nombre de patients qui re\u00e7oivent cette intervention vitale. Au moyen de trousses de test diagnostique, les conditions des poumons de donneurs pourraient \u00eatre surveill\u00e9es avec pr\u00e9cision par des analyses des biomarqueurs. Des biomarqueurs qui peuvent pr\u00e9dire la qualit\u00e9 des poumons ont d\u00e9j\u00e0 \u00e9t\u00e9 isol\u00e9s sous la direction du D<sup>r<\/sup> Keshavjee. Gr\u00e2ce \u00e0 ces r\u00e9sultats, cette nouvelle initiative aboutira \u00e0 la cr\u00e9ation d\u2019outils de diagnostic rapide qui pourraient \u00eatre utilis\u00e9s dans les centres o\u00f9 se pratiquent des greffes partout dans le monde.<\/p>\n<p>La premi\u00e8re greffe de poumon r\u00e9ussie en clinique dans le monde a eu lieu \u00e0 l\u2019H\u00f4pital g\u00e9n\u00e9ral de Toronto en 1983. Le projet de g\u00e9nomique d\u2019aujourd\u2019hui pourrait contribuer \u00e0 renforcer encore plus le leadership mondial du Canada dans ce secteur m\u00e9dical de haute technologie. L\u2019initiative peut \u00e9galement r\u00e9duire le fardeau \u00e9conomique pour le syst\u00e8me de sant\u00e9 canadien, tout en am\u00e9liorant la qualit\u00e9 de vie g\u00e9n\u00e9rale des patients qui re\u00e7oivent une greffe du poumon.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>Un nombre consid\u00e9rable de patients en attente d\u2019une greffe de poumon meurent par manque de donneurs dont les organes peuvent servir \u00e0 la transplantation.
